We are seeking an experienced Technical Product Manager to lead pharmaceutical process and method development data product portfolio. This unique
role combines a strong understanding of biopharma research, hands-on experience with domains of pharmaceutical process, method development and tech transfer for commercial manufacturing and the ability to drive product strategy and execution. Successful candidate will be accountable for timely availability of quality, reliable data to support insights needs for scientific and operational decisions helping innovation and productivity.
Key Responsibilities:
Collaborate with stakeholders to understand their business data needs for in silico research, defining the core capabilities required to support these needs.
Develop and communicate a product vision, strategy, and roadmap for pharmaceutical process and method development data products that align with business objectives and market opportunities.
Act as the primary point of contact for stakeholders regarding product vision, strategy, and roadmap updates.
Apply Agile methodologies in managing the product development lifecycle, including sprint planning, backlog management, and performance assessments.
Apply prototyping techniques to learn and evolve the product.
Create and lead cross-functional teams comprised of data scientists, information architects, software engineers, and product designers to drive product development and execution.
Conduct regular meetings with stakeholders and product team members to provide updates on progress and motivate the team to achieve execution goals.
Ensure that the product team is aligned with the overall product vision and motivated to contribute to successful execution.
Leverage hands-on experience with data to inform product features.
Support the development of tools and methodologies that facilitate the processing and analysis of process and analytical data.
Foster a collaborative environment that encourages open communication and aligns team efforts with the product roadmap.
Advocate for the adoption of FAIR (Findable, Accessible, Interoperable, Reusable) data principles in the development of pharmaceutical process and method development data products.
Highlight the need for, and help stakeholders with creation of data capture, master data standards and documentation practices to ensure the findability and accessibility of data
Take responsibility for enabling automation and monitoring solutions that enhance workflow efficiency and data integrity.
Ensure compliance with GxP and audit requirements for data usage and dashboarding.
Act as a key point of accountability for the execution and delivery timelines related to pharmaceutical process and method development data products.
